What Is LinkedIn Outreach?
LinkedIn outreach is the coordinated use of connection requests, short messages, and occasional InMails to start conversations with your ideal buyers. Native tools like Sales Navigator help you filter accounts and contacts; third-party tools amplify research and cadence speed. Outreach can be manual or automated—but personalization, timing, and channel mix decide outcomes.
LinkedIn Outreach Strategy That Works (2025)
- Define ICP + signals. Title, industry, headcount, tech, trigger events (funding, hiring, product launch). If you want it done for you, see our lead generation services.
- Warm up the surface area. View profile, follow, like/comment (1–2 touches).
- Send a clean connection request. Short, relevant, zero pitch.
- Run a 2–3 message micro-sequence. Value drop → proof or resource → light CTA.

Connection Request Templates (Copy/Paste)
- Mutual context: “Saw your post on {{topic}}—smart take. We help {{peer company}} book more demos in {{vertical}}. Open to swapping notes?”
- Event/trigger: “Congrats on the {{funding/hire/product}} update. I’ve got a 2-minute idea for filling your pipeline in {{segment}}. Connect?”
- Problem-first: “Are you also seeing reply rates drop on {{channel}}? We recovered 2–3× by changing the sequencing. Happy to share what worked.”
Follow-Up Message Examples
- Value drop: “We just tested a short LI→email→call cadence that lifted held meetings 2.1×. Here’s the outline if helpful.”
- Proof: “Booked 18 meetings last month for a {{industry}} peer using Navigator filters + intent signals. If you want the filters, I’ll send.”
- Soft CTA: “If a 10-minute teardown is useful, I’ll tailor a mini plan for {{company}}—no deck, just the steps.”
